Direct-to-consumer advertising (DTCA) of prescription drugs is a controversial practice where pros and cons have been documented by research. Past research has advocated considering DTCA from the consumer perspective, especially its effects on vulnerable consumers. This paper provides a review of prior research and examines consumer vulnerability in the context of DTCA.
